2014 has been a huge success for Saco Meals Program. We had our first Pork Pie fundraiser and made $1,200. We would also like to take this opportunity to say thank you to the local business sponsors along with the many individuals who have been so generous in 2014 with monetary donations and gifts of time to help our program succeed. Without their assistance, Saco meals would not have been able to feed 6,000 guests and give out over 10,000 meals.
We have several local businesses that not only support us with donations, but their employees volunteer their time cooking and serving our guests once a month. These businesses are Saco & Biddeford Savings Institution, Biddeford Savings Bank, Union Church at Biddeford Pool and American Medical Systems/John Provost.
We are staffed with dedicated volunteers; a prep crew who come in to peel, cut and dice vegetables, fruit and anything else that needs to be done to help our cooks with the preparation of the evening meals. Additional volunteers pick up donated items from local merchants, to be placed out on our giving table for our guests to take home. We are grateful for our cooks, servers, dishwashers, clean-up crew, and Thornton Academy students who are willing to do anything we ask of them. Our coordinators, who keep track of the volunteers, track the number of meals served each week and make sure the program runs smoothly every Monday and Thursday. We acknowledge volunteers taking care of the mail, sending thank you notes to generous sponsors, taking care of weekly banking, and the help from Good Shepard Parish office personnel.
